                                                        It is called the U6. Yes it includes the retired and disabled as long as they aren't confined to an institution. Mother Jones recently called the U6, fittingly, "The Last Refuge of Scoundrels".

                                                        What brooks and others that tout this number fail to mention is that the reporting has always been the same. The U3 has always been "the official number", so it is ridiculous when Trump says the Obama Administration uses a phony number--it is the same number that has always been used! The gap between the U6 and the official reported number (U3) is somewhat larger than way in the past but this is because of many factors, the most impactful of which are technology and an aging population. But the gap is still smaller than it was in 08-09. See chart here: http://unemploymentdata.com/unemploy...-unemployment/
